Output 4addfc9005ac6028f03ea2cbf88c0a393e755c0284020b4c864b8127cebab87a:6

value
357885
script pubkey
OP_0 OP_PUSHBYTES_20 cbd5e36e04cea3ed3c6b3363bcf5c5cc3ed19185
address
bc1qe027xmsye63760rtxd3meaw9esldryv9muvm9n
transaction
4addfc9005ac6028f03ea2cbf88c0a393e755c0284020b4c864b8127cebab87a
confirmations
125826
spent
true